The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ith focuses on offering security solutions for lorries, including key replacement, lock setup, and emergency situation lockout help. Unlike a basic locksmith who deals with a variety of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ses entirely on the intricate systems discovered in cars and trucks, trucks, and other lorries. These specialists are geared up with the current tools and technology to handle a large range of automotive security requirements.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ication
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've misplaced your keys or they have been stolen, a car locksmith can supply a new set. They use specialized equipment to create precise duplicates of your initial keys.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it impossible to eliminate them. A professional locksmith can extract the broken key and develop a brand-new one.
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ems
Programing Key Fobs: Modern automobiles frequently come with ke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, guaranteeing that your vehicle's electronic elements operate perfectly.Ignition Interlock Devices: For drivers with a history of DUI, ignition interlock gadgets are often mandated by law. A car locksmith can install and keep these gadgets.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your vehicle's locks are damaged or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can set up brand-new ones.Lock Repair: Rather than replacing locks, a locksmith can typically repair them, conserving you time and money.
Emergency Lockout Assistance
24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can happen at any time. Many car locksmith professionals offer 24/7 emergency situation services to assist you get back on the road quickly.Professional Tools: They utilize specialized tools to open your vehicle without triggering damage, which is particularly important for newer models with complicated security systems.
High-Security Locks and Keys
Transponder Keys: These keys contain a chip that communicates with the car's comput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end cars use laser-cut keys for enhanced security. A professional locksmith can develop these keys using precise laser-cutting innovation.The Importance of a Professional Car Locksmith

Q: How do I know if a car locksmith is legitimate?
A: A legitimate car locksmith will be accredited, bonded, and insured. They need to likewise be able to supply proof of ownership before performing any services. Furthermore, check for positive reviews and an excellent reputation in the neighborhood.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the original?
A: Yes, an expert car locksmith can develop a new key even if you do not have the original. Nevertheless, they will need the vehicle's make, design, and often the VIN to ensure the key is proper.
Q: How long does it require to replace a car key?
A: The time it requires to replace a car key can vary depending on the intricacy of the lock and the type of key. Simple key duplications can take just a few minutes, while more complicated jobs like programming transponder keys may take an hour or more.
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when opening it?
A: An expert car locksmith will utilize non-invasive methods to unlock your vehicle, lessening the danger of damage. However, if a key is stuck in the lock, some minor damage might be inevitable.
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?
A: While a qualified car locksmith can bypass the ignition system to open your car, they will refrain from doing so unless you can prove 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without proper permission is prohibited.
